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
888330513 01929 36
695 97442058
695 97442058
2991 629389862 85
All about undefined
Interested in learning more?
695 97442058
2991 629389862 85
See more
465700 0421
130920 8685688 87544 40087
See more
4644553 026168336
199025 78 05 0755533 175737348
See more